Aftermath Of Loss To Levante, IGHALO Rallies Teammates
Published: October 29, 2012 
The ex Nigeria youth - teamer, on loan to Granada for a fourth successive season from Udinese, played his first match of the season, coming on in the 56th minute to replace Gabriel Torje.
''The team had a very bad game. We have to play together, running on the field. We have another game on Wednesday but tomorrow (Monday,ed) we have to talk,'' Ighalo was quoted as saying by granadacf.ideal.es.
Granada's solitary goal was scored by Youseff El-Arabi after receiving an assist from Odion Ighalo.
